Foundation crack repair services focus on identifying and fixing cracks that develop in a property's foundation walls or floors. These cracks can result from settling, shifting soil, or other structural issues, and addressing them is essential to maintaining the stability and safety of the building. Projects typically include sealing visible cracks, injecting epoxy or polyurethane to prevent further movement, and sometimes installing additional support structures to reinforce the foundation. Property owners often want to understand the causes of foundation cracks, how the repair process works, and whether the repairs will help prevent future problems.

Before requesting foundation crack repair, homeowners should consider the severity and size of the cracks, as well as any signs of related issues such as u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, or water intrusion. It's important to evaluate whether cracks are active or stable, since active cracks may require more extensive intervention. Understanding the extent of the damage and the potential for ongoing movement helps property owners make informed decisions about repair options and long-term stability.

Foundation Crack Repair Questions

What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or changes in moisture levels around the property.

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ious problems?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; hairline cracks are common, but wider or active cracks may need inspection.

How are foundation cracks rep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ks and, in some cases, reinforcing the foundation with additional support measures.

When should property owners consider repair services? Repairs are recommended when cracks are widening, active, or accompanied by other signs of foundation movement.
